Former Indian keeper-batter Dinesh Karthik has paid a tribute to the former Indian ODI captain, Rohit Sharma, as Shubman Gill has been appointed as the new ODI skipper for the forthcoming ODI series against Australia, starting on October 19 in Perth.

Speaking on his Instagram handle, Karthik heaped praise on Rohit, calling him a tactically astute captain, adding that he was one of the very few skippers who make players around him very comfortable.

For the unversed, under Rohit Sharma, Team India won the ICC T20 World Cup 2024 in Barbados and the ICC Champions Trophy 2025 in Dubai. Moreover, he went on to win two Asia Cup titles.

“Rohit Sharma. Thank you so much. You were a phenomenal captain tactically astute, but most importantly, very, very friendly and got along with everyone and made them feel so comfortable. But for me, the legacy that you’ve left as a captain. In those big moments, those big matches, you taught this current team what it takes to win,” said Karthik in a video that he posted on his Instagram handle.

“At times we used to take the backwards step, but you said, ‘I think we need to press forward, put more pressure on the opponent, take more risks, and you didn’t leave it to anyone else.’ I think you started it with the bat when, in the big matches, you said, ‘I’m going to go harder,’ and that required skill. You got it done and you did it consistently. In the last 3 multi-nation tournaments that we have played, India has lost just one game,” he added.

“2024 T20 World Cup campaign unbeaten, Champions Trophy unbeaten. 2023, just that final. That is outstanding. And even after that you can see the after effects. Asia Cup unbeaten with a young team. That is what you’ve given this team India. You’ve left it in a better place than what it was when you started, and that’s always a great sign of a leader,” he concluded.
